Transaction 29cc21660388a170cc67b367016ce22ba8db53b6954f305cb35b6f7eb03071a3
1 Input
1 Output
-
29cc21660388a170cc67b367016ce22ba8db53b6954f305cb35b6f7eb03071a3:0
- value
- 35146971
- script pubkey
- OP_0 OP_PUSHBYTES_20 e6d827dc0044a70a6b54e8813c3730cbc2dc33c0
- address
- bc1qumvz0hqqgjns5665azqncdese0pdcv7qj7ectq